  4. Bell to launch low-cost wireless carrier called Lucky Mobile — offering $20 plans
    Financial Post

    Lucky will operate on Bell's core network. Plans with 1 gigabyte of data will start at $40 per month, but data speeds will top out at 3G speeds of 3 megabits per second. Gillies expects many customers will bring their own devices, especially since the CRTC mandates that all phones must be sold unlocked ...
